In the regular season, Edwards averaged 25.9 points, 5.4 rebounds and 5.1 assists per game, with an effective shooting rate of 52.2%, ranking 236th in the league; With a true shooting percentage of 57.5% and 179th in the league, it looks very mediocre.

An easy 26-point victory, an unexpected 45-point victory! The toughest star in the playoffs and the first person in the future league

But in the playoffs, Edwards averaged 30.2 points, 6.0 rebounds and 5.8 assists per game, and his opponent in the first round was the Suns and the Nuggets in the second round! Key Edwards' effective shooting percentage skyrocketed to 61.3% (not counting free throws), and his true shooting percentage reached a terrifying 65.7%! To put it simply, in last year's and this year's playoffs, the league couldn't find a star who was more accurate than Edwards and scored more points than Edwards! Before Edwards, when Towns led the team, the Timberwolves only made the playoffs in the 17-18 season; After Edwards came to the Timberwolves, he reached the playoffs 3 times in 4 years in the Cruel West, and Edwards easily crossed the 30-point mark in the playoffs! This season alone, playing the Suns G4 scored 40 points to send the Suns home; Playing the Nuggets G1 with 43 points and G4 with 44 points, in Jokic's words, it's hard to stop Edwards, he's too tough.

Before the age of 23, Edwards had scored 40+ in the playoffs 4 times, surpassing James + Durant + Stoudemire in a row, ranking second in history, second only to Doncic's 5 times. Key: Edwards has a good chance of overtaking Doncic this season! Edwards scored 302 points in the first 10 games of the playoffs this season, which is already the third-highest in Timberwolves history, behind Garnett's 438 points and Sprewell's 357 points.

An easy 26-point victory, an unexpected 45-point victory! The toughest star in the playoffs and the first person in the future league

And in this season's playoffs, Edwards averaged 7.0 points per game at critical moments (the last 5 minutes, the difference was within 5 points), and the three-point shooting rate was 100%+100%+100%! Critical moment: plus/minus +7.5, the first in the league!
